在JavaServer Pages(JSP)的开发过程中,声明句柄(Declaration Tags)是不可或缺的一部分。它们允许开发者定义在JSP页面中可重复使用的组件,如脚本变量、对象、集合等。这些句柄在页面中起到类似“缓存”的作用,提高了代码的可维护性和执行效率。本文将详细介绍JSP中声明句柄的标记实例,帮助您掌握动态网页开发的关键。
1. 声明句柄概述
我们来了解一下声明句柄的基本概念。声明句柄是一种特殊的JSP标记,用于在JSP页面中声明变量、对象、集合等。声明句柄的语法格式如下:

```jsp
<%
// 脚本语言代码
%>
```
声明句柄可以出现在JSP页面的任何位置,但通常建议将其放在`<%-- %>`注释标签内部,以避免与HTML标签混淆。
2. 声明句柄的标记实例
接下来,我们将通过一些具体的实例来展示声明句柄的用法。
2.1 声明变量
在JSP页面中,声明变量是常见的需求。以下是一个声明整型变量的示例:
```jsp
<%
int age = 20;
%>
```
2.2 声明对象
在JSP页面中,声明对象可以方便地调用对象的方法。以下是一个声明Java类实例的示例:
```jsp
<%
Person person = new Person("







